First produced in 1903 by Berry Bros & Rudd for King Edward VII, The King's
Ginger is golden in color and delightfully robust in flavor. An invigorating and
warming spirit that brings people together.
King Edward VII drove his beloved Daimler tirelessly in all weathers. In 1903,
the royal physician became concerned about the monarch's health. So he turned to
Berry Bros. and Rudd for a solution: a liqueur that would warm and invigorate
His Majesty.
Made from ginger (known for centuries for its medicinal properties), The King's
Ginger was born.
